Transaction 7627beba0c99a9a05cd4499e79770a89916e0a8bfaa33380dca0f21c5721c31b
1 Input
1 Output
-
7627beba0c99a9a05cd4499e79770a89916e0a8bfaa33380dca0f21c5721c31b:0
- value
- 42359054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4542ab1b8dd66ebee1ca69057268aab31bf526f OP_EQUAL
- address
- 3PxudMrZsxyLy1uQzzyHkQgopkD9f2ishi